Can I create a relationship between users?
Started by: tinaH
in: Toolset Professional Support
Problem: Is there a way to create a relationship between users just like how it is done with the Post Types? Solution: Unfortunately you are not able to create relationships between users. Only relationships between custom post types can be made. So if you were to create a relationship between users it would need to be with a custom post type. |

Layouts visual editor cell, converts html code, on save
Started by: tinaH
in: Toolset Professional Support
Problem: The problem here is that when you embed a shortcode into a HTML tag sometimes it does not render correctly. Example: If you have a shortcode being embedded like the one below. <div class="sd-page-top-bg" style="background: url([types field="project-cover-image" size="sd-blog-thumbs" url="true"][/types]) no-repeat center center / cover;"> You will get the following code on the frontend: <div class="sd-page-top-bg" style="background: url([types field=" project-cover-image"="" size="sd-blog-thumbs" url="true" ][="" types])="" no-repeat="" center="" cover;"=""> Solution: The reason why this is happening is because of a quotes mismatch where you are using double quotes within double quotes. Essentially what this is doing is closing the previously opened quote and opening a new one. So to prevent this you will use Single quotes when you are typing inside double quotes. So the correct format of the shortcode should be: <div class="sd-page-top-bg" style="background: url([types field='project-cover-image' size='sd-blog-thumbs' url='true'][/types]) no-repeat center center / cover;"></div> Notice clearly that my shortcode uses single quotes for its parameters instead of double quotes.
